EGCS stands for the Experimental GNU Compiling System. It has always been the test bed development of new features for GCC (which were then added later once most of the bugs had been ironed out). The EGCS project however, is being disbanded as of the release of GCC 3 (I think), in favour of a single development team. Cheers, -- Johan Venter ICQ 3643877 surf.to/djgppig
